WebFeb 8, 2024 · If you file your individual tax return and then realize you made a mistake, you can change your tax return. Usually this involves filing Form 1040-X, Amended U.S. Individual Income Tax Return, to report changes to your income, deductions or credits. You may also be able to make certain changes to your filing status.

The standard deduction for … WebAug 23, 2024 · When you’re changing a tax status from single to married, you may be eager to track its progress. The IRS makes it simple. You can go to the “Where’s My Amended Return” section of the official IRS website to track the status of your Form 1040-X and any forms for the previous three years.
